hCG is known for being prone to degradation and some UGLs sell hCG with 15k iu per vial. Is there any point in getting hCG vials like this and how do you deal with hCG degradation? I imagine even with 5k iu vials it can be a problem.
At around 30 days it should be around 85-90% in tact, although there isn't a lot of data to confirm.
Its best practice to toss after 30 days, but I have continued to use and just upped by 10% and didn't notice any issues. Not medical advice obviously. 2k to 5k iu vials are best unless blasting hcg for fertility purposes and using the higher doses like 1000+ iu eod
If you listen to the Vigorous Steve deep dive on hCG (posted on his yt channel on 7/8/24) towards the end he discusses preloading insulin syringes with the hCG dose and freezing. There are also some differences between recombinant hCG and urine-extracted hCG. If I remember right he said the recombinant does not degrade as quick or the purity is higher so any slight degradation in quality at 30 days is comparable or better than fresher urine-extracted hCG.

Before blood test is there anything special that you suggest doing/not doing for more accurate results?For example, I heard someone say it's better to have no supplements and weight training 2-3 days before.
Depends on the blood test. Stop biotin supplementation before any hormonal immunoassay, don't eat for 8 hours before fasted tests, don't have stimulants before cortisol test.
